Bradley Barcola Set for New PSG Contract Talks
Paris Saint-Germain is getting ready to talk to Bradley Barcola about a new contract. Everyone at PSG, from management to coaches, wants to keep the young winger. Barcola had a great season, scoring 21 goals and providing 18 assists in 58 games to help PSG win the Champions League.
A previous report confirmed that Barcola played 58 games, scored 21 goals, and made 18 assists in the 2024-25 season.
WHAT HAPPENED?
PSG wants to secure key players and plans to talk to Barcola even though his current contract runs until June 2028. The club is willing to offer better terms to make sure he stays. Despite interest from top clubs, Barcola is committed to PSG.
A previous report confirmed that Bradley Barcola is under contract with PSG until June 2028.
